
I recently purchased a Sound City 100 PA Mark 2 amp from a private seller in the UK. I am aware of the Dave Reeves connection with the original SC100 ("Mark 1") amps, as well as his (likely) involvement with the elusive Mark 2 models. The Hylight serial tag on the rear of this PA chassis shows the model number DR116 with a serial number of 318. I've taken many pics of the amp and uploaded them here:

Transformers are labeled TG5479 and G7650 (output) and TG7084 and G7651 (main). I'm not a tech and have never owned a vintage Hiwatt (I do own a SC MK3). That said, I do believe this may be the only SC Mark 2 PA amp to surface in recent years.
I've reached out to Mark Huss, who confirmed that this amp does appear to have been assembled by Dave Reeves himself in '67 or '68. Does anyone have any further insight into the circuit design or have any pics/schematics of similar early Hylight PA amps?
My intention is to bring this amp back to life and use it for guitar - I'm hoping it sounds similar to an original SC100 ("Mark 1").
